Andy wrote: > > shutdown now seems to be an SMP kernel > problem as far as I can tell. I'm going > to wipe machine and install 4.3-RELEASE > from my new dist that arrived yesterday. > That will a) allow me to check the 4.3 > install media, aka, see if it really > the pits ;) and b) check the SMP shutdown > problem. I rebuilt a SMP 4.3-stable system on the 20th. I saw this thread and did a shutdown -h now on the system to see if I had a problem. The system shutdown to the command to press a key to reboot, which I did, and it rebooted.
